Latest web development tutorials

méthode WebSecurity RequireAuthenticatedUser

objets WebSecurity objets WebSecurity

Définitions

Si l'utilisateur actuel est pas authentifié, méthode RequireAuthenticatedUser () définit l'état HTTP 401 (non autorisée).


C # et la syntaxe VB

WebSecurity.RequireAuthenticatedUser()


Paramètres

Aucun.


Valeur de retour

Aucun.


Erreurs et exceptions

Dans le scénario suivant, tout accès à l' objet WebSecurity lancera une InvalidOperationException:

  • méthode InitializeDatabaseConnection () n'a pas été appelé
  • SimpleMembership non initialisée (ou désactivé dans la configuration du site)

remarque

RequireAuthenticatedUser () valeur pour vérifier si l'utilisateur actuel a été authentifié. Si l'utilisateur actuel est pas authentifié, le statut HTTP est réglé sur 401 (non autorisée).

Pour vérifier que l'utilisateur courant est l'utilisateur spécifié (par ID ou par nom), utilisez la méthode RequireUser (). Pour vérifier que l'utilisateur est un membre d'un rôle, utilisez RequireRoles méthode ().


Caractéristiques techniques

名称
Namespace WebMatrix.WebData
Assembly WebMatrix.WebData.dll


objets WebSecurity objets WebSecurity